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Framework de design #14

Closed
alexandre-mbm opened this issue Feb 17, 2015 · 3 comments
Closed

Framework de design #14

alexandre-mbm opened this issue Feb 17, 2015 · 3 comments
Labels
Milestone

Comments

@alexandre-mbm
Copy link
Contributor

Eu já conhecia o Bootstrap. Não sei se o Globo Bootstrap é o mesmo Bootstrap 3. Mas hoje eu cheguei a uma interessante dica: 6 Material Design Web UI Frameworks, por Kanishk Kunal.

Penso que devemos adotar um desses frameworks. E provavelmente não é interessante tentar pinçar trechos de código. Precisamos de algo que nos dê (1) velocidade de desenvolvimento e manutenção, (2) boa aparência, e (3) compatibilidade de licença.

Vi cada opção muito ligeiramente e alguns componentes me atrairam em particular, para solução de questões que já temos:

Com essa lista acima, que olha somente para o Materialize, pode parecer que já o estou propondo. Mas não é isso. Estou sem tempo para esmiuçar uma análise — mesmo breve — das várias opções. Também convém avaliar como cada um desses frameworks propõe codificar.

O próprio Bootstrap ainda poderia ser customizado para resolver a necessidade do projeto, mas eu acho isso trabalho desnecessário para algo que é um pouco reduzido ou já muito "inespecífico".

Seja lá qual for nossa escolha final, minha sugestão de agora é os interessados ensaiarem e compartilharem seus ensaios em branches. Se eu encontrar tempo, farei isso.

@alexandre-mbm alexandre-mbm modified the milestone: Design Feb 17, 2015
@alexandre-mbm
Copy link
Contributor Author

No caso de usarmos Bootstrap, podemos aprender com este projeto como extendê-lo.

Além de tudo o que já foi comentado acima, hoje 833 opções existem no conjunto de Custom Elements. Dentre os primeiros deles todos, numa olhada muito rápida, chamaram minha atenção o swipe-pages e o leaflet-map. Fico na dúvida se um mapa poderia "funcionar" como plano de fundo da página inicial. Ou talvez ele possa ser posto numa Tab, ou numa barra lateral escondida — esse componente eu vi hoje, acho que dentro do Materialize.

@alexandre-mbm
Copy link
Contributor Author

Também: acabo de descobrir o AlloyUI.

@alexandre-mbm
Copy link
Contributor Author

Eu havia criado esta issue como forma de reunir e compartilhar conhecimento útil ao melhoramento do site. Penso que ela ainda servirá para tal por muito tempo. Porém, entendo que a aceitação do "pacote de pequenos melhoramentos" (PR #25) pode nos autorizar a "relaxar um pouco" quanto às carências de visual do site. Por isso estou fechando a issue. Que ela seja mantida como fonte de referência para futuras melhorias mais significativas e trabalhosas.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Projects
None yet
Development

No branches or pull requests

1 participant